如何dbgrid中输入decimal型数据时,控制小数点录入位数。
  急...... 求助各位高手帮忙。

解决方案 »

  1.   

    你这是何必呢,直接在定义数据库的时候,比如说sqlserver里定义数据表字段时就规定其格式
      

  2.   

    数据集中设置该字段的DisplayFormat属性为#.##
      

  3.   

    检索所有字段,找到需要控制的字段设置
    该字段的DisplayFormat属性为 ,0.00
      

  4.   

    该字段的DisplayFormat属性为 ,0.00
      

  5.   

    双击ADOQuery后在弹出的对话框中点击右键选择Add fields后选择全部记录后按OK键。
    选中需要格式化显示的字段之后更改DisplayFormat属性为0.00。如果需要千位分隔符则改为#,##0.00